Naamconventies voor objecten en variabelen in het formulierontwerp

Als u berekeningen of scripts maakt om de functionaliteit van een formulier uit te breiden, moet u rekening houden met de objecten en variabelen in het formulierontwerp van het formulier. In het algemeen geldt dat u in het formulier geen namen van eigenschappen, methoden of objecten in het XML-formulierobjectmodel mag gebruiken voor objecten en variabelen van het formulierontwerp. Als u namen van eigenschappen, methoden of objecten in het XML-formulierobjectmodel gebruikt, kan dit tot gevolg hebben dat berekeningen en scripts niet juist worden uitgevoerd.

Als u bijvoorbeeld een nieuw tekstveld maakt met de naam x in een subformulierobject met de naam Subform1, benadert u het tekstveldobject met de volgende syntaxis:

    Subform1.x.[expression]

Subformulierobjecten hebben echter al een eigenschap in het XML-formulierobjectmodel met de naam x die de horizontale positie aangeeft van het subformulier op het formulierontwerp.

Vermijd conflicten bij de naamgeving door andere naamconventies voor de velden te kiezen dan de naamconventies van het XML-formulierobjectmodel. U kunt bijvoorbeeld een van de volgende veldnamen gebruiken voor het tekstveld in het voorbeeld hierboven:

  • horizontalValue

  • x_value

  • xLetter

  • hValue

Ga voor meer informatie en een lijst met eigenschappen, methoden en objectnamen van het XML Form Object Model naar de Scriptreferentie.